WebJul 15, 2024 · Georgian vocal music developed independently of the Western European rules of harmony. Its scale is based on the fifth, not the octaves, intervals are not tuned to each other, all this gives the music a rich and intense, but slightly unusual to the western ears sound. WebJul 29, 2024 · Shemokmedura is regarded as a great treasure of Georgian polyphonic folk singing. 6. Tbilisi. Authored by Georgian composer Revaz Laghidze, Tbilisi is a song of praise to Tbilisi, Georgia’s capital. The Georgian song describes Tbilisi as the city of the sun and roses, where the sun is deep blue and pure.
